While this didn't live up to the hype (I know quite a few people who list this as one of their favorites of the decade so far), it was still really enjoyable. This needed a bodycount boost though but it still had a fair amount of kills. If not for the language and ONE of the more gruesome deaths, it probably could've skated by with a PG13 though. There's not much gore, there's no nudity (which is unfortunate since two of the guys were REALLY hot) - but there's one or two bloody deaths (that only last a few seconds each) and a fuckton of foul language so I guess that explains the R Rating. Well...and the weed. There's more weed in this movie than 'bad words', boobs, and blood combined. (lol)

The characters were some of the most obnoxious, hateable younger characters I've seen in ages - for the first half of the movie, that is. Eventually I grew to like them all though. I was surprised that several of them ended up dying (not nearly enough though) since at one point this really seemed like it'd be 'one of those movies' that allows almost all of the characters to survive. There were four or five characters (most of the girls) who really SHOULD have been killed though. As much as I liked a couple of them, especially the oldest, they really didn't serve much of a purpose. My five favorite characters would have to be Samantha, Pest (<333), Brewis (the Treadaway brothers are TOO fine), Ron, and Tia.

The alien monsters were kind of...cute in a weird way and almost looked like the Langolier monsters or something. But they were also intimidating and I'd probably freak the fuck out if I came across one. This was never boring, some parts were totally hilarious, and they did a good job of making me feel sort of bad for even the more unlikeable characters. I liked it but it wasn't as great as some have said it is.

6/10 quality, 7.5/10 entertainment.

I really liked this movie. At first I didn't, but after about the 25 minute mark you start to get some character development with the kids. This isn't so much horror as it is sci-fi which worked quite well here. I loved each development in the story as well. Really great social commentary. Nice pacing too.

Solid 8/10

This was such an amazing movie. Had to turn on subtitles the first time I watched it because of the South London accents, but that didn't damper my enjoyment one bit.

Oh, and John Boyega, the guy who plays Moses? He went on to star as Finn in The Force Awakens.
